What are we looking for?

We are looking for a highly motivated and engaged Should Cost leader to contribute to Schneider Electric cost competitiveness and productivity through the use of analytics tools used in procurement strategies and negotiations. These analytics tools are called Should Cost because they help the buyers to evaluate what the price of a part/component/service should be.

Your focus area will be on conducting Should Cost analysis for various Fabricated Components & Raw Material categories (such as stampings, plastics, assemblies, copper) for the creation and execution of a cost saving roadmap for the Europe region. You will be based in Budapest (Hungary) as part of the Should Cost team, reporting operationally to Global the Global Should Cost & Analytics Director based in Grenoble (France).

The role is part of a matrix, with contacts and stakeholders across regions and different functions. As Should Cost Manager, you will work closely with category management as well as regional procurement management in order to secure a positive impact and alignment on cost savings roadmap, provide technical / should cost trainings, support on negotiation campaigns and leverage digital analytics tools.

Responsibilities:
  • Leadership competencies to manage relationship in a matrix organization and support the internal customers cost analysis in Europe and globally.
  • Create, lead, and execute should cost strategy and execute coverage plan for production Procurement commodities.
  • Utilize analytic tools and methods to identify productivity opportunities through benchmarking costs. The candidate will leverage internal and external technical experts, buyers experience as well as your own skill set to develop these tools.
  • Support supplier negotiations utilizing Should Cost & Clean Sheet analysis to drive fact based sustainable productivity as a strategic business partner.
  • Increase Should Cost and Clean Sheet coverage by category
  • Identify and lead gap analysis and partner with Category Management to identify actions and timeline to "close the gap".
  • Increase the use of Should Cost tools by the Procurement team and lead training and collaborative workshops with Category leaders, Buyers and Suppliers.
  • Category scope: Primary focus area will be Fabricated Components (FC), Raw Materials (RM)
  • Specific expertise in Should Cost and Cost Model Breakdown / Clean Sheet for Stampings, Sheet Metal, Injection Molding, Steel and Non-Ferrous Raw Material

Qualifications:
  • Self-driven / motivated individual with strong communication, collaboration and influence skill set.
  • 5-10 Years of Strong Should Cost & Methodology analysis.
  • Strong Purchasing / Procurement and strategic sourcing background with proven track record of success. Negotiating skills and experience working in a strategic environment.
  • Cost Structure Expert (Value Add, Raw Material, Labor Rates, Machine Rates, Overhead)
  • Demonstrated Should Cost calculation experience on Fabricated Components and Raw Material categories and certification on Engineering Software such as Creo, Lantek, Techniquote, aPriori and others.
  • Strong Analytical Skills and Excel proficiency for large datasets, curiosity to innovate new formulas for better calculation. Excel - High proficiency to manage big database comparison, VLOOKUP, INDEX MATCH, etc.
  • Bachelor's degree in Supply Chain, Engineering, Finance or other related function from a top University with 10+ years progressive experience in Category Management
  • Familiar with #Regression Analysis (#Minitab, R Studio). Desired experience in Machine Learning basic foundation for Regression.
